Output efe60d32ea4b110098cd84ca35d628e6cc6be3dabfccc5e423d1dffded2c4e02:1

value
3907763
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0164292c805044a493127a0d468635c7e4872df4 OP_EQUALVERIFY OP_CHECKSIG
address
18MfVLtWm4E4NfwtJjmof6PbLDMors5Sf
transaction
efe60d32ea4b110098cd84ca35d628e6cc6be3dabfccc5e423d1dffded2c4e02
confirmations
489471
spent
true